Site cl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, brush, and other vegetation to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or other land use projects. These services typically include debris removal, grading, and sometimes stump grinding to ensure the land is level and free of obstructions. The goal is to create a clean, accessible space that meets the specific needs of property owners, whether they are planning new construction, agricultural activities, or recreational use. Local service providers often tailor their offerings to match the scope of each project, ensuring that the land is properly cleared and ready for its intended purpose.
One of the primary problems site clearing services help address is overgrowth and unwanted vegetation that can hinder development or use of a property. Overgrown land can pose safety hazards, obstruct views, and create barriers for construction or landscaping efforts. Additionally, clearing can prevent pest infestations and reduce fire risks associated with accumulated brush and dry vegetation. By removing these obstacles, property owners can facilitate easier access, improve safety, and set the stage for future improvements or land management activities.

The overview below groups typical Site Clearing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Morgan County,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Acre Clearing - Costs typically range from $1,200 to $3,500 per acre, depending on tree density and land condition. For example, clearing a half-acre lot may cost between $600 and $1,750. Larger or heavily wooded areas tend to be at the upper end of this range.
Brush and Underbrush Removal - Expect prices between $200 and $800 for small to medium-sized properties. Clearing dense brush on a quarter-acre lot might cost around $300, while larger areas could reach $1,000 or more.
Stump Grinding - Stump removal services generally cost $100 to $300 per stump, with larger or more difficult stumps on the higher end. Removing multiple stumps across a property can add up to several hundred dollars.
Site Preparation and Debris Removal - The expense for clearing debris and preparing land typically falls between $500 and $2,500, depending on the scope. For example, clearing a small lot may cost around $700, while larger sites could be priced hig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
